Analysis

The most recent figure for goods, debit/expenditure in Japan is 718.74 billion, measured in 2024.

The figure is down 5.9% on the previous year and down 10.0% over ten years.

Over the whole period, goods, debit/expenditure in Japan peaked at 868.10 billion in 2022 and was at its lowest, 464.02 billion, in 2005.

That places Japan 7th out of 198 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the top 10%.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 20 years of available data.
